Dead Battery: Causes and Solutions
A dead battery is an usual problem encountered by vehicle owners, comprehending its causes and possible services can help stop frustrating situations. Batteries can fail as a result of various factors, consisting of age, corrosion, and prolonged lack of exercise. Typically, a battery's life expectancy ranges from 3 to five years; beyond this, the danger of failure rises. Additionally, severe temperature levels can influence battery efficiency. Routine maintenance, such as cleaning up terminals and ensuring protected links, can mitigate these concerns. If a lorry does not begin, jump-starting the battery may give a short-term solution, but substitute may be necessary. Employing a battery maintainer or charger can also lengthen battery life, making certain that the car stays functional and decreasing the chance of unforeseen dead battery scenarios.

Brake Issues: Remedies and indications
It often indicates underlying brake concerns that require instant attention when vehicle drivers see unusual audios or feel vibrations while stopping. Usual signs include squeaking or grinding sounds, which may suggest used brake pads, and a spongy or soft brake pedal, suggesting air in the brake lines or low fluid degrees. In addition, if the car draws to one side while braking, it might suggest unequal wear or malfunctioning calipers. Solutions for these issues normally entail checking and changing used parts, such as brake pads and rotors, bleeding the brake lines to remove air, or changing the brake system. Normal upkeep and punctual inspection can assist protect against severe damages and guarantee height stopping performance, eventually improving vehicle driver safety and security.

Common Reasons For Getting Too Hot
An engine's getting too hot can stem from various concerns, determining the origin cause is important for reliable medical diagnosis and fixing. Typical reasons consist of a malfunctioning thermostat that falls short to manage coolant flow, causing too much warm. In enhancement, a leakage in the air conditioning system, whether from tubes, the radiator, or the water pump, can result in inadequate coolant degrees, creating overheating. An obstructed radiator can also restrain coolant flow, while a stopping working water pump may not successfully circulate coolant throughout the engine. Reduced oil degrees can raise friction and heat. Finally, a broken head gasket can allow coolant to blend with engine oil, jeopardizing cooling performance. Correct medical diagnosis of these factors is vital for efficient resolution.

Signs of Transmission Issues
Just how can a motorist inform if their car is experiencing transmission issues? A number of indications might show troubles with the transmission system. A chauffeur could notice sliding equipments, where the vehicle unexpectedly alters equipments or falls short to engage correctly. Uncommon sounds, such as grinding visit this page or clunking noises, can also signal transmission problem. Additionally, if the automobile experiences postponed or rough shifting, it might suggest underlying issues. Liquid leakages under the automobile, brownish or especially red liquid, can suggest a transmission liquid trouble. Warning lights on the dashboard, especially the transmission or check engine light, must not be disregarded. Identifying these signs early can assist avoid more substantial damages and pricey repair work in the future.
Repair service or Replace?
What should a chauffeur think about when confronted with potential transmission issues: repair or replacement? The initial action is to assess the extent of the issue. Minor problems, such as fluid leakages or used seals, might require a repair work, which is generally cheaper. Nonetheless, significant concerns like slipping equipments or full failure could suggest a substitute. Motorists need to likewise consider the age of the vehicle; older vehicles may not warrant the high price of a brand-new transmission. Additionally, getting an expert medical diagnosis is necessary to determine one of the most cost-effective service. Eventually, evaluating repair prices against the automobile's overall value and longevity will direct the decision-making process. A thorough assessment assurances that drivers make educated options concerning their transmission concerns.
